New signing set to tackle Championship

New signing Urby Emanuelson is ready for the challenge of Championship football with Wednesday.

The 30-year-old former Dutch international was a free agent after leaving Verona at the end of last season and the Owls confirmed today that he is the latest arrival at S6.

Talking after the deal was confirmed, left back Emanuelson said: “The Championship is new to me but I know it is a long season, with lots of games and a lot of competition. It is a tough division but I hope I can help the team and show the fans what I’m all about. 
 
“So far, I’ve got a really positive vibe from the club and everyone seems friendly and welcoming and I’m looking forward to getting started.” 

Emanuelson played more than 170 times for Ajax, between 2004 and 2011, and then went on to make 75 appearances at AC Milan over the next three years. He also spent six months on loan at Fulham in 2013, playing 13 times, and had a further 11 games in a short spell with Verona earlier this year.

His international career saw him represent the Netherlands 16 times between 2006 and 2012.
